Small Portable Battery Charging

Hi

With the old NiCad portable batteries we learned that the battery should be fully discharged before recharging because of "memory effect" of charging a partly discharged batterty.

I am wondering what charging procedures apply to modern batteries such as NiMH and Lithium Ion?

For instance, when at home I usually let my IPad (Lithium Ion) battery
fully or near fully discharge before completely recharging. However, when I take it out I like to top up the partly discharged battery so that the IPad keeps working for the entire outing. I see that Apple advises letting the IPad battery discharge fully and then recharge at least once a month.

So is there a problem (or "memory effect) with battery life if NiMH or Lithium Ion batteries are recharged when not fully discharged?
